Somatosensory Cortex
A region of the brain responsible for processing sensory information from various parts of the body, including touch, temperature, and pain.
Neurons
Nerve cells that transmit information through electrical and chemical signals within the brain and throughout the nervous system.
Focal Animal
An individual selected for detailed observation in a study to gather data on specific behaviors or characteristics.
Ultrasonic Pulses
Sound waves with frequencies above the upper limit of human hearing, often used in medical imaging and animal navigation.
